Like Punk Never Happened: Dave Rimmer

Synopsis:

‘A controversial and honest account of My Life On The Road With Rock Group, a potted history of pop from '79-'85, and a serious analysis of the whole mess ... Dave Rimmer has one great weapon at his disposal. He was there.’ David Quantick, NME

‘As sharp a study of British pop as we'll get ... Rimmer’s point is that if the new pop stars' success makes it seem 'like punk never happened', they emerged, in fact, as a direct result of punk attitudes ... Rimmer tells this story in his raciest Smash Hits manner, with wit, insider info and scandal.’ Simon Frith, City Limits

‘Rimmer is among the most entertaining writers ever to pen a rock book.’ Dave Marsh, Rock and Roll Confidential
